#3e7340 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e7340 is composed of 24.3% red, 45.1%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 122.3 degrees, a saturation of 29.9% and a lightness of 34.7%. #3e7340 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ce680 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#3e7340 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#3e7340 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e7340 has RGB values of R:62, G:115,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 4092736.
